The Thought Behind It

This evocative pen and ink illustration captures the majestic presence of Mumbai’s historic Elphinstone College bathed in the dramatic glow of a golden sky. The artist skillfully renders the intricate Gothic revival architecture with meticulous attention to detail, highlighting the ornate towers, arched windows, and elaborate stonework that have defined this landmark since its completion in 1889.

In striking contrast to the monochromatic precision of the building stands the unmistakable symbol of Mumbai’s urban pulse: the black and yellow taxi. This iconic taxi, positioned prominently in the foreground, creates a compelling visual narrative about the city’s seamless blend of colonial heritage and contemporary life. The selective use of yellow—both in the vibrant sky and the taxi’s distinctive colouring—creates a powerful visual connection that draws the viewer’s eye throughout the composition.

The technical mastery of the artist – Bharath – is evident in the delicate balance between architectural precision and atmospheric emotion. Soft shadows cast by the surrounding trees and subtle human figures on the sidewalk add depth and scale, emphasizing the monumental presence of the building while grounding it in everyday life.

Each limited edition print is produced using archival inks on museum-quality paper or canvas, ensuring both vivid color retention and longevity. The deliberate contrast between the detailed black linework and the bold yellow elements creates a visual signature that is both contemporary and timeless.

This artwork stands as both a celebration of Mumbai’s architectural heritage and a meditation on how historic spaces continue to frame and influence modern urban experiences—making it a perfect addition for collectors of architectural art, urban landscapes, or Indian cultural imagery.

Of the Artist

Work and holidays take Bharath to places far and wide and there is much drama and emotion in boardrooms and markets. As an artist, he revels in all of it. Be it chaotic city streets, vibrant festivals, mesmerizing architecture, or just the quaint house down the road, India and the world always fascinates. When one pauses for a moment to soak in the frame, it translates into sheer beauty! One may not actively seek it but acknowledging it when it hits you, sometimes even just momentarily, is a gift to be cherished or well… painted.

Acrylic, watercolour, pen/ink and gouache are his mediums of choice. For over ten years now, Bharath has been exhibiting and shipping his paintings across the world. Some of his most enjoyable work have been custom painting engagements where he builds a painting after weeks of conversation with clients on what they want expressed.
